Burglary is entering into a building, portion of a building, or
habitation with the intent to commit theft or a felony there.
Not only is it burglary to enter a house unlawfully with the
intent to steal money or property, but it is also burglary to
enter with the intent to commit a felony such as
arson or murder.
Robbery is similar to theft; in fact, theft is a part of
robbery. A person commits robbery if, during a theft, he or she
intentionally, knowingly, or recklessly causes
bodily injury to another person,
threatens a person, or places another person in fear of
immediate injury or death. Aggravated robbery, which is a felony
of the first degree, is a robbery in which a person is seriously
injured or in which the defendant uses a deadly weapon. If the
robbery causes fear of immediate injury or death to a victim who
is 65 years of age or older, or who has a mental, physical, or
developmental disability, the crime also constitutes an
aggravated robbery.
Theft is unlawfully taking property or a service with intent to
deprive the owner. Offenses can include:
• Automobile theft
• Theft by check
• Theft of trade secrets, or
• Possession, manufacture, or distribution of certain
instruments used to commit retail theft.
Depending upon the value of the item(s) or services stolen,
punishment can be a simple fine of not more than $500 or as
severe as up to 20 years in prison with a $10,000 fine.
